Lets compare vitamin content per 1 pound of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t vs Arugula:
- 1 pound of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t has 2.8 times more Vitamin B1, 7 times more Vitamin B3 and 2.4 times more Vitamin B6 than Arugula.
- While 1 lb of Raw Arugula contains more Vitamin A, 2.8 times more Vitamin B2, 4.4 times more Vitamin B9, 1.3 times more Vitamin C, 4.3 times more Vitamin E and 47.2 times more Vitamin K than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t.
- Both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t and Arugula provide similar amounts of Vitamin B5 per one pound.
- 1 pound of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in E and Vitamin K
- 1 pound of Arugula have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B3
- Both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t as well as Raw Arugula have insufficient amounts of Vitamin D in one pound.
Comparing minerals per 1 pound for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t vs Arugula:
- 1 pound of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t has 1.9 times more Copper, 1.9 times more Phosphorus, 1.3 times more Potassium and 14.5 times more Sodium than Arugula.
- While 1 lb of Raw Arugula contains 12.3 times more Calcium, 1.9 times more Iron, 1.7 times more Magnesium, 1.5 times more Manganese and 1.5 times more Water than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t.
- Both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t and Arugula contain similar levels of Zinc per one pound.
- 1 pound of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
- Both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t as well as Raw Arugula lack sufficient amounts of Selenium in one pound.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 pound:
- 1 pound of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t has 6.4 times more Energy, 7.8 times more Fat, 12.6 times more Saturated Fat, 7.5 times more Carbohydrate and 1.4 times more Fiber than Arugula.
- While 1 lb of Raw Arugula contains 9.4 times more Omega 3 and 7.1 times more Sugars than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t.
- Both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t and Arugula offer comparable quantities of Protein per one pound.
- 1 pound of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3
- 1 pound of Arugula provide inadequate amounts of Energy
- Both Oven-heated Frozen Crinkle or Regular Cut French Fried Potatoes with Salt as well as Raw Arugula prov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6 in one pound.
